Research & Teaching Department

The Research & Teaching Department provides in-person and virtual research support and instruction to faculty, researchers, and students at UCSB. As the first point of contact in the research lifecycle, the department is particularly important in helping undergraduate students discover the rich variety of Library resources and develop foundational information literacy skills and competencies for academic research and lifelong learning. Our work is often done in partnership with others in the Library and elsewhere on campus. 

Research & Teaching uses a team-based approach to equitably and efficiently respond to the evolving needs of the University. We engage in outreach and communication to academic departments and campus partners, seeking opportunities to increase the use and effectiveness of Library collections, services, and spaces. The Department’s work supports student success, advances open research, and fosters campus collaboration.
